In addition to the company’s flagship Vehicle Inertia Measurement Facility (VIMF) – a staple tool used in 10 locations globally – other products include driving robots, a component inertia measurement rig (C1000) and the STRIDE VRU ADAS platform. The team’s testing experience has both breadth and depth in the automotive and off-road sectors. OEMs, race teams and student project groups all regularly send their prototype vehicles to be measured on S-E-A’s VIMF, which generates CoG and inertia tensor information that can be used to develop better models. NHTSA has used the VIMF to provide information for the static stability factor (SSF) metric for NCAP since 2001. Additionally, S-E-A regularly performs tests to ANSI, SAE, OPEI and ROHVA standards for clients. These include maximum speed, dynamic handling stability, service brake, lateral and pitch stability and occupant retention system (ORS) evaluations, and can be combined with work on the tilt table or VIMF for even more data. The company’s destructive and unmanned testing experience is another strength. It has a low-speed indoor sled, which can be used to roll vehicles over, crash component parts into obstacles or debris and study vehicle occupant dynamics in trip events.
